Essential Functions
Performs manual duties related to shipping, receiving, inspecting, storing, issuing and delivering a variety of materials, equipment and supplies.
Records, counts, weighs or measures incoming or outgoing items to compare identifying information and variety against bills of lading, invoices, orders or other records.
Examines incoming shipments for damage or shortages and corresponds with shipper to rectify.
Completes paperwork or forms required for documentation.
Gathering, verifying, weighing and packing items for shipment according to specifications and the applicable transportation method.
Operates material handling equipment such as forklifts, pallet jacks, hand trucks or dollies to move stock or reorganize storage.
